The LPHNC Program is Hiring!
The UMass Local Public Health Nurse Consultant Program is hiring for a Regional Public Health Nursing Professional (Consultant) to provide clinical consultation and mentorship to local Public Health Nurses (PHN)s in our Eastern Region. The overreaching goal of the LPHNC program is to build a stronger public health workforce and work collaboratively to increase access to foundational public health services. In addition, the LPHNC works to facilitate clinical placements and preceptorship for nursing students in the Eastern Massachusetts region, support Local Public Health (LPH) staff in addition to PHNs and work as part of a team to plan and implement the Massachusetts Local Public Health Nurse Training courses. This role involves developing supportive systems for local public health organizations, leading classroom and clinical training, and providing clinical consultation and region-specific training.
